The reason people accept faster lows more is because those actually would work offline, the way the game was designed to be played. Slow lows have a much lower success rate offline because people can react to them easier, unless they're set up well. Fast lows that can't be seen offline (like Mitsu 2K,B for example) are considered legit because they work offline just about as well as they work online.
